1.程序软件本软件的功能:①可以设计标准剃前滚刀、非标剃前滚刀、标准渐开线花键滚刀、矩形花键滚刀、三角花键滚刀和链轮滚刀。②可以通过摸拟的方式完成一些非标刀具的设计。③可以实现工件摸拟滚刀、工件摸拟内外插齿刀、滚刀摸拟工件和内外插刀摸拟工件等。 以非标剃前滚刀设计为例介绍软件功能。工件参数:m2 z26 α30°,大径54.5mm,小径48.45~48.6mm,K=4W=21.35~21.4mm,修缘0.2mm。设计一把φ70mm×80mm,内孔27mm的修缘滚刀。 这都不可取,妈妈们一定要耐心给宝宝讲明白,让宝宝懂得尿床虽不是光彩的事情,但是妈妈理解宝宝不是故意的,并且会和宝宝共同努力,帮助宝宝改掉这个坏习惯。这样既没有伤害宝宝的自尊心,也建立了一个良好的沟通环境。 (1)输入参数。如图1所示,单击滚刀,再单击剃前滚刀,到图2所示下一界面输入工件的参数。 (2)输入参数后点击计算,计算结果会传输至CAD中,自动画出滚刀齿形图,如图3所示。 (3)验证滚刀齿形。用滚刀齿形图摸拟工件的形状,看看倒角是否合理。如图4所示依次单击滚刀摸拟、已知滚刀摸拟工件,或者单击主界面的mini按键。摸拟结果如图5所示,验证结果显示滚刀齿形合格。 比如,周末爸爸妈妈花一天时间陪你去户外或者去游乐场玩,你也可以花半天陪爸爸妈妈去逛逛街。逛街对孩子来说是极其无聊,不管是跟妈妈去逛衣服,还是跟爸爸去逛数码产品,但是,爸爸妈妈也不那么喜欢游乐场啊,为了你也照样去了,你同样也需要学习为了别人去做一些自己不喜欢的事。 图 1 图 2 (4)验证滚刀外形。单击滚刀外形,在图6所示界面输入参数,单击Command1,后自动画出滚刀外形图如图7所示。 经验证合格,可以加工。如果不需要修改变量,重新生成,一把修缘渐开线花键滚刀就设计完成。 图3 滚刀图样 图 4 图5 滚刀摸拟工件结果 2.部分程序代码(1)画滚刀外形图程序: Private Sub Command1_Click() De = Val(Combo1.Text) re = Val(Text1.Text) h = Val(Text2.Text) R = Val(Text3.Text) θ = Val(Text4.Text) kong = Val(Combo2.Text) 大棚韭菜套种模式:为了提高单位面积在一定时间内光、热、水、气等自然资源的利用率,许多农户在韭菜生长间歇季节和价格低迷期套种甘蓝、花椰菜、秋萝卜等蔬菜作物。做到了韭菜与套种蔬菜的空间互补,增加复种指数,提高了单位面积产量和效益[2]。 z = Val(Text5.Text) s1 = h * Tan(radians(re)) S2 = R / Tan(radians((90 - re) / 2)) xr = S2 - s1 习作训练是语文教学活动中一个重要的环节,是学生认识世界,认识自我,进行创造性表达的过程。教师可以将环保教育有机融入写作教学,引导学生关注现实,表达真情实感,不断提高学生的环保意识,并自觉付诸行动。 yr = De / 2 - h + R '圆心坐标为xR,yR xa = xr - R * Cos(radians(re)) ya = yr + R * Sin(radians(re)) xb = xr + R * Cos(radians(re + θ)) yb = yr - R * Sin(radians(re + θ)) ψ = radians(90 - re - θ) K = Tan(ψ) b = yb - xb / Tan(pi / 2 - ψ) hc = De / 2 - yb xc = (-2 * K * b + ((2 * K * b) ^ 2- 4 * (K ^ 2 + 1) * (b ^ 2 - (De / 2) ^ 2)) ^0.5) / 2 / (K ^ 2 + 1) yc = K * xc + b 'yc = DE / 2 'xc = xb + HC / Tan(radians(90 - re -θ)) Call Ch2_addcir(0, 0, De / 2) 从较低含量废液中回收硫酸,可采用溶剂萃取法、离子交换法、电渗析法、扩散渗析法等技术[8-9],但综合考虑回收后所产硫酸浓度、回收过程生产成本、生产作业控制系统等,其较为可行的技术为均相阴膜扩散渗析技术。初步试验表明,与传统工艺相比,扩散渗析从铜冶炼废酸中回收硫酸具有能耗低、酸回收率高、酸产品浓度高的特点,且其硫酸直收率达90%以上,可有效截留废酸中主要杂质。 Call Ch2_addcir(0, 0, kong / 2) 'A B C三点坐标 ' Call Ch2_addline(0, DE / 2, XA,YA) 'Call Ch2_addline(xB, yB, Xc, Yc) 'Call Ch2_addarc(xR, yR, R, pi - re* pi / 180, (90 - re - θ) * pi / 180 + pi - re* pi / 180 + (90 + re) * pi / 180) Dim AcadDoc As AcadDocument '定义CAD文件 Set AcadDoc = Acadapp.ActiveDocument Dim lin1 As AcadLine '定义CAD线 Dim lin2 As AcadLine Dim arc1 As AcadArc Dim cPoint(0 To 2) As Double '定义起点 Dim EndPoint(0 To 2) As Double '定义终点 Dim cPoint1(0 To 2) As Double '定义起点 Dim EndPoint1(0 To 2) As Double '定义终点 Dim cPoint2(0 To 2) As Double '定义起点 Dim cPoint3(0 To 2) As Double '定义起点 cPoint(0) = 0 cPoint(1) = De / 2 作者以优美的语言描述了自己童年和小朋友们玩耍的情景,回忆了童年玩过的游戏,运用了大量的动作描写,这使得文章非常生动,读起来很有画面感。 cPoint(2) = 0 EndPoint(0) = xa 当室内环境温度低于设定温度时,开启电加热制热;当室内环境温度达到设定温度时,电加热关闭。电加热采用分级控制的方式,电加热匹配量为制冷量的60%。 EndPoint(1) = ya '----------------------- cPoint1(0) = xb cPoint1(1) = yb 在分析实际触发角时,由于交流侧电压三次谐波叠加在基频分量的基础上,会使实际的换相线电压过零点发生变化,导致实际触发角发生变化,下面对其进行详细分析。图2为6脉冲换流器的结构。 图2所示机器是美国AerWay公司生产的松土机械,用来改善草地土壤的透气透水性。图2所示的机器由拖拉机牵引,使用橡胶轮控制耕深。机架上安装2根刀轴,每个刀轴上安装6组齿盘,刀盘间距约17mm,每个齿盘上安装4个松土齿;松土齿依靠重力入土,在草地上形成不连续矩形孔,最大耕深约为20mm;刀轴可以在0°~15°(垂直于行进方向)范围内扭转以调整对土壤的扰动程度,每次扭转幅度为2.5°。这种机器既可以用于改良板结性退化的草地,也可以作为农田垂直松土机械使用[14-15]。 cPoint1(2) = 0 EndPoint1(0) = xc EndPoint1(1) = yc Zhao课题组设计合成了一种以香豆素为母体的汞离子荧光探针(见图3)。在探针分子的溶液中,当加入汞离子的浓度是探针浓度的0.3当量以下时,探针分子与汞离子发生配位,溶液在495 nm处具有微弱的荧光。当加入汞离子的浓度是探针浓度的0.3当量以上时,由于硫的亲汞性,使氨基硫脲形成强吸电子的噁二唑酮类化合物,使溶液在495 nm处的荧光大大增强。探针分子在pH=6.5~9.0范围内,对汞离子具有很好的响应,响应时间短,在乙醇∶水=1∶1的溶液中对汞离子具有很好的选择性和灵敏度。 '-------------------------------------- cPoint2(0) = xr cPoint2(1) = yr cPoint2(2) = 0 如图1所示,取直径为170 mm,直径偏差范围为0~0.8 mm的带轮进行实验。对带轮边缘轮廓进行测量,通过双目视觉圆弧轮廓特征提取和匹配之后,得出边缘外轮廓点的空间三维坐标。图2所示为求得的带轮边缘外轮廓点云图及空间圆弧拟合图,共获得266个边缘外轮廓点的三维坐标。利用本文拟合优化方法,对上述点云进行8次拟合,平均迭代数为6 895次。拟合结果如表1所示。 '--------------------- cPoint3(0) = 0 cPoint3(1) = 0 cPoint3(2) = 0 DGIWG发布的成果分为文献和注册资料2种。文献包括地理空间信息类标准与专用实施标准、技术报告、产品规范、手册与指南、标准工作路线图(road map)和早期文献,其中,地理空间信息类标准与专用实施标准规定了军方地理空间信息的构成,技术报告是推进战略实施的一种申报机制,产品规范由各成员国根据DGIWG标准在多边合作协议下制定,手册与指南规定了标准与产品规范的实施方法,标准工作路线图规定了未来的标准化工作计划及相关的工作计划,早期文献即DGIWG不再维护的文献。DGIWG现行的测绘地理信息类标准、规范和指南见表1。 Dim linq As Variant Dim linq2 As Variant Dim linq3 As Variant Set lin1 = AcadDoc.ModelSpace.AddLine(cPoint, EndPoint) 'CAD画线 Set lin2 = AcadDoc.ModelSpace.AddLine(cPoint1, EndPoint1) 'CAD画线 Set arc1 = AcadDoc.ModelSpace.AddArc(cPoint2, R, pi - re * pi / 180, (90 -re - θ) * pi / 180 + pi - re * pi / 180 + (90+ re) * pi / 180) 'CAD画线 linq = lin1.ArrayPolar(z + 1, pi * 2,cPoint3) PBL教学法不是一个固化的模式,它的形式灵活多样,可以在不同的背景下以不同的形式适用于多种学科、多个专业中。自20世纪60年代由麦克马斯特大学将PBL引入医学教育以来,其适应范围早已超越医学和工程教育,而被延伸到教育学、管理学、法学、文学等多个学科领域[6]。 linq2 = lin2.ArrayPolar(z + 1, pi * 2,cPoint3) linq3 = arc1.ArrayPolar(z + 1, pi * 2,cPoint3) End Sub (2)块的引用子程序: Sub Ch2_addblock(a, b, c As String)'设定自定义函数 '画线(相对坐标)a为X坐标,b为Y坐标,c,d为相对坐标 Dim AcadDoc As AcadDocument '定义CAD文件 Set AcadDoc = Acadapp.ActiveDocument Dim blo As AcadBlock '定义CAD线 Dim cPoint(0 To 2) As Double '定义起点 Dim blockrefobj As AcadBlockReference cPoint(0) = a cPoint(1) = b cPoint(2) = 0 Set blockrefobj = AcadDoc.ModelSpace.InsertBlock(cPoint, c, 1#, 1#,1#, 0) End Sub '结束子程序 图 6 图7 滚刀外形 3.结语本文将VB与CAD结合,开发了滚刀设计软件,人机交互界面友好,大大缩短设计周期,提高滚刀设计效率,具有一定的实际意义。软件还在不断地更新中,随着生产的需要,需要添加和补充,也请专业人士指教。 参考文献: [1] 袁哲俊, 刘华明. 刀具设计手册[M]. 北京:机械工业出版社,1999. [2] 袁哲俊. 齿轮刀具设计[M]. 北京:国防工业出版社, 2014. [3] 刘杰华. 刀具精确设计理论与实践[M]. 北京:国防工业出版社,2005. [4] 四川省机械工业局. 复杂刀具设计手册[M]. 北京:机械工业出版社, 1979. [5] 陈永辉. 在AutoCAD环境下批量拼图的实现[J]. 机械设计与制造,2010(9):69-71. [6] 张晋西. Visual Basic与AutoCAD二次开发[M]. 北京:清华大学出版社, 2002. |
|